Innovative options for creating a family have become available thanks to the development of science and medicine. Surrogate motherhood is an option to increase the family for those who cannot successfully carry a pregnancy. According to the statement of the American Society for Reproductive Medicine, surrogate mothers can be used by couples when there are medical indications that prevent them from carrying a child on their own. These can be, for example, abnormalities or the absence of the uterus, diseases that cause a risk to the mother or the fetus during pregnancy, biological inability to bear a child, and other reasons. There are two types of surrogacy, traditional and gestational. In the traditional method, the egg of the surrogate mother is used and she has a genetic connection with the child. With the gestational method, an embryo created with the help of in vitro fertilization (IVF) and using the egg and sperm of the intended parents or donors is transferred to the uterus of the gestational carrier.
